Add better notes integration

This commit is contained in:
Daniel Flanagan 2018-11-03 14:06:15 -05:00
parent c41ccca3b8
commit 6035b6b697
4 changed files with 18 additions and 2 deletions

View File

@ -26,6 +26,8 @@ pulseaudio --start &
xset s off -dpms &
redshift &
urxvtd &
autocutsel -fork &

View File

@ -77,6 +77,8 @@ if [ "$PWD" = "$HOME" ]; then
cd "$NICE_HOME"
fi
_make_paths
LS_COLORS='ow=01;36;40'
export LS_COLORS

View File

@ -46,11 +46,16 @@ editscrot() {
n() {
SUBDIR="${2:-}"
mkdir -p "$NICE_HOME/doc/notes/$SUBDIR"
"$EDITOR" "$NICE_HOME/doc/notes/$SUBDIR/$(date +%Y-%m-%d)_$1.md"
mkdir -p "$NOTES_PATH/$SUBDIR"
"$EDITOR" "$NOTES_PATH/$SUBDIR/$(date +%Y-%m-%d)_$1.md"
}
export -f n
s() {
"$EDITOR" "$NOTES_PATH/_scratch.md"
}
export -f s
# save the current directory for later retrieval
scwd() {
addon=""

View File

@ -18,3 +18,10 @@ fi
if command -v ruby >/dev/null 2>&1; then
export PATH="$(ruby -e 'print Gem.user_dir')/bin:$PATH"
fi
export NOTES_PATH="$NICE_HOME/doc/notes"
_make_paths() {
mkdir -p "${NOTES_PATH}"
}
export -f _make_paths